Brute wrote:Whitehead turned pro late in life but he has one hell of an amateur record behind him.
Do you know what his record was in the amateurs?
It is on his biography. He is a Commonwealth games bronze medallist, he has won a couple of Oceania Games gold medals as well as an Olympic Trial Event gold medal and a World Police & Fire Games Silver Medal.

His overall record was 36-20, including 15-8 international.
